Post-Quantum Cybersecurity for Embedded Systems
Engineering Quantum-Resilient Firmware, IoT Devices, RTOS Platforms, and Edge Infrastructure
Quantum computing is no longer a theoretical curiosity-it is rapidly becoming a cybersecurity reality.
As quantum-capable attacks threaten RSA, ECC, and traditional public-key infrastructure, embedded systems face a uniquely dangerous challenge: long device lifecycles, constrained hardware, remote deployment environments, and massive firmware attack surfaces.
This groundbreaking engineering-focused book provides a complete practical roadmap for designing, securing, deploying, and migrating embedded systems into the post-quantum era.
